Two sides of a triangle measure 3 inches and 6 inches what is the possible measure of the third side

Mathematics
1 answer:
IRINA_888 [86]3 years ago
6 0

Answer:

4-8 inches

Step-by-step explanation:

Using triangle inequality (let a, b, c be the side lengths of a triangle. a+b>c, and vice versa). The least length of the third side is 4 because 3+4>6. This is not possible for 3 because 3+3 is not greater than 6. The greatest is 8 because 3+6>8. It cannot be 9 because 3+6 is not greater than 9.
